Traefik CLI 覆盖文件前端/后端
Traefik CLI override file frontend / backend
我想通过 CLI 在 traefik 中设置或覆盖 frontend/backend 设置。
在 TOML 中我可以定义
[file]
[frontends]
[frontends.traefik-in]
entryPoints = ["http"]
backend = "traefik-out"
[backends]
[backends.traefik-out]
[backends.traefik-out.servers]
[backends.traefik-out.servers.default]
url = "http://someserver:someport"
我相信我应该能够在 CLI 上覆盖它。但它似乎无法识别这些选项。
traefik --file.frontends=""
"Error parsing command: unknown flag: --file.frontends"
我做错了什么?谢谢
后端和前端是 dynamic configuration 的一部分。
CLI 允许管理 static configuration。
因此您无法使用 CLI 覆盖动态配置。
我想通过 CLI 在 traefik 中设置或覆盖 frontend/backend 设置。
在 TOML 中我可以定义
[file]
[frontends]
[frontends.traefik-in]
entryPoints = ["http"]
backend = "traefik-out"
[backends]
[backends.traefik-out]
[backends.traefik-out.servers]
[backends.traefik-out.servers.default]
url = "http://someserver:someport"
我相信我应该能够在 CLI 上覆盖它。但它似乎无法识别这些选项。
traefik --file.frontends=""
"Error parsing command: unknown flag: --file.frontends"
我做错了什么?谢谢
后端和前端是 dynamic configuration 的一部分。
CLI 允许管理 static configuration。
因此您无法使用 CLI 覆盖动态配置。